Arab Spring and Its Women on crossroads
These are creations I did to mark the International Women's day.
My creations for this event mainly reflect the recent
developments in the Arab world and its repercussions on its women. My questions were as to whether the much hyped Arab Spring will change the attitude
towards women or will there be a danger of losing rights they gained even under
dictatorships.
I think that as a result of growing up in an
environment surrounded by a brutally
suppressed youth uprising as well as a long running violent civil war, my work
tend to subconsciously search for reflection of peace, love and harmony.
